ClassTag

object ClassTag

Class tags corresponding to primitive types and constructor/extractor for ClassTags.

Companion
class
Source
ClassTag.scala
class Object
trait Matchable
class Any

Value members

Concrete methods

def apply[T](runtimeClass1: Class[_]): ClassTag[T]
def unapply[T](ctag: ClassTag[T]): Option[Class[_]]

Concrete fields

val Any: ClassTag[Any]
val AnyRef: ClassTag[AnyRef]
val AnyVal: ClassTag[AnyVal]
val Boolean: BooleanManifest
val Byte: ByteManifest
val Char: CharManifest
val Double: DoubleManifest
val Float: FloatManifest
val Int: IntManifest
val Long: LongManifest
val Nothing: ClassTag[Nothing]
val Null: ClassTag[Null]
val Short: ShortManifest
val Unit: UnitManifest